2 onion, sliced
2 green bell peppers, sliced
1 (15 1/2 ounce) can tomatoes
1/4 cup flour
salt
fresh ground pepper
2 lbs beef round tip steak
3 tablespoon oil
1 cup beef stock or 1 cup broth
1. Drain tomatoes, reserving the liquid.
2. Chop tomatoes.
3. Combine flour, 1 teaspoon salt and 1/4 teaspoon pepper
4. Cut meat into serving pieces.
5. Cot steaks with the seasoned flour and pound until slightly flattened.
6. Heat the oil in a large frying pan over medium heat; add steaks and cook until browned on both sides, 10 to 12 minutes in all.
7. Add the garlic, onions, peppers, tomatoes with their liquid, and the broth.
8. Bring to a boil.
9. Cover and reduce heat, simmer until steaks are tender (about 3 1/2 hours).
